In the early 1930s, Lao She, while teaching at Qilu University, compiled the book Lecture Notes on Literary Theory. This work is arguably Lao She's only dedicated theoretical treatise.For readers interested in literary theory, this book is a must-read. Spanning a total of fifteen lectures, it covers topics such as the nature, creation, origin, and styles of literature, as well as poetry, prose, drama, and novels. It serves not only as an important resource for studying Lao She's literary views but also as a valuable introduction to literary theory.In the book, Lao She not only discusses Chinese literary theories throughout history but also skillfully introduces various Western literary thoughts. He delves into the nature, creation, origin, styles, and forms of literature, while also discussing literary trends and inclinations. The theories are presented in a concise and vivid manner, helping readers to understand Lao She's literary views and the literary landscape of the 1930s.Lao She stands as a monument in Chinese modern and contemporary literary history, with a prolific career spanning numerous novels with a distinct Beijing flavor. Among his many works, Lecture Notes on Literary Theory stands out as a rare theoretical contribution.This remarkable introduction to literary theory is logical, with clear viewpoints and a distinct stance. It explains the concept of literature in a way that is both profound and accessible, covering a wide range of topics. It is highly recommended for readers seeking to deepen their understanding of literary theory.The book also possesses strong practical value, reflecting Lao She's reflections on his own creative practice and his learning experiences. It cites over a hundred scholars, writers, works, and viewpoints from both ancient and modern times, both in China and abroad, making it a concise and vivid introduction to literary theory and a fundamental resource for studying and understanding Lao She's literary views and the literary scene of the 1930s.
